Ways for you to help Pulse survivors

ORLANDO, Fla. – The Orlando community is rallying together after the mass shooting and senseless killing of 49 people and wounding of 53 others in the Pulse night club. There are several ways that you can help the families of the victims and the survivors.

Volunteer with #OrlandoUnited:
You can assist the city of Orlando, through volunteering by going to the city's website. More information here: http://www.cityoforlando.net/blog/orlandounited-want-to-help-let-us-know/?

Donate to the Pulse Employee Recovery Fund:
The owner of Pulse has created an online fundraising site to benefit employees of the nightclub. You can donate via the PayPal system at www.pulseorlandoclub.com, or you can donate by mail to Pulse Employee Recovery Fund LLC. All checks can be made out and sent to Pulse Employee Recovery Fund, 465 S. Orlando Ave., No. 213, Maitland,Florida, 32751

Translation help:
If you are fluent in Spanish you can email Info@HispanicChamber.net with your name, email address and phone number to become a translator and help the city of Orlando. The Hispanic Chamber of Commerce of Metro Orlando is forwarding names to the city of Orlando to be a translator. There will be counselors to support translators in dealing with the situation.

Business that are offering to help:
On Monday, June 20, Jeremiah's Italian Ice will donate 100 percent of its net proceeds from its 14 locations to Equality Florida's GoFundMe account.


On Saturday, June 18, Sus Hi Eatstation is donating 100 percent of its proceeds from the, UCF and Altamonte Springs locations to Equality Floridia's GoFundMe account.
